What does Welshpool look like? 30% of the population is over 60 years old 25% of the population is school age 15% work for Government/Councils 25% of the population do not have a car 22% are long term disabled 12% are full time unpaid carers

THE COUNCIL COUNCIL AND COMMITTEE TOWN HALL What is Welshpool Town Council responsible for? MARKETS RECREATION CENTRE TOURIST INFORMATION CENTRE 3 PUBLIC TOILETS 100 ACRES OPEN SPACES SPORTS GROUNDS 7 PLAYGROUNDS COUNTRY PARK MOTTE & BAILEY CASTLE CCTV SYSTEM CAR PARK MEALS ON WHEELS COUNCIL OFFICE AND MORE 20 staff and many volunteers

THE COUNCIL Plus coming over to the Council soon? Day Centre Library Service Street Cleaning Litter Bins Footpaths Bridleways Community Transport Cemeteries Car Parks And more

RAIL FRANCHISE 2018 MID WALES Mid Wales Route Shrewsbury to Aberystwyth and Pwllheli. Suggested submission There is an improved service due to be implemented in May The additional requests would be: a)A full hourly service with 4 carriage trains on the main line. b)A full 2 hour service (including the winter months) on the Coast Line. c)Standardisation of fares structure.

RAIL FRANCHISE 2018 NORTH WALES North Wale Route Chester to Holyhead and branches to Bleauni Ffestiniog and Llandudno. Suggested submission The requests would be: a)Electrification of the main line service. b)A full 4 carriage service. c)Standardisation of the fares structure.

National Transport Plan What is included for Mid and North Wales: Freight to be considered for rail Rationalisation of ticketing for rail and buses Advance technology for ticketing All buses to have WFI Develop concessionary fares schemes Single directorate in Counties for transport Import Road at Holyhead from A55 improved

National Transport Plan What is NOT included for Mid and North Wales: Electrification of the North Coast Line Improvements to the Mid Wales Lines Improvements to the A55 generally Improvements to the Shrewsbury to Aberystwyth roads Note – lots about South Wales!
